Web23 apr. 2024 · You can also delete startup configurations using the Task Manager, although the Task Manager also lists programs and services that are not in your startup folders. To open task manager, simply hold down the [Ctrl] and [Shift] keys and press [Esc]. Go to the Startup tab: Startup tab in the Task Manager in Windows 10.

Web28 dec. 2024 · On Windows 10, open Settings and head into the Apps > Apps & features section. On Windows 11, this is Apps > Installed apps instead. Here, you'll see a list of everything installed on your PC. On Windows 11, click the three-dot button and choose Uninstall to remove a program.
